We're starting to eat the first of our rhubarb and very good it is.
But
we suddenly have a problem. I went out this morning to find that a
lot
of the larger younger leaves have been stripped right down to the main
veins, leaving just a ragged skeleton. No holes in the leaves, just
the
leaves chewed right back. I I didn't think anything ate rhubarb
leaves,
given that they're known to be poisonous. Has anybody any idea who or
what the culprits might be?

Snails and slugs love rhubarb. I suggest you pay a visit after dark in
order to confirm or disprove this theory.
